The major trading partners of Russia in North America in 2019:
The top five Russia’s trade partners in North America in 2019 were the US (3.9362% of Russia’s total foreign trade), Mexico (0.3879%), Canada (0.2631%), Puerto Rico (0.0583%), and Cuba (0.0303%);
The top five Russia’s export markets in North America in 2019 were the US (3.0865% of Russia’s total exports), Mexico (0.3496%), Canada (0.1933%), Cuba (0.0442%), and Puerto Rico (0.0332%);
The top five Russia’s import suppliers from North America in 2019 were the US (5.4097% of Russia’s total imports), Mexico (0.4544%), Canada (0.3842%), Puerto Rico (0.1019%), and Costa Rica (0.0406%).
The most notable changes in Russia's trade with the countries of North America in 2019 over 2018:
- The share of Trinidad and Tobago in Russia’s total exports declined 12.3-fold from 0.1241% in 2018 to 0.0101% in 2019;
- The share of Puerto Rico in Russia’s total exports rose 5.3-fold from 0.0063% in 2018 to 0.0332% in 2019.
